| Battery dying
I got my micro crawler last week and I noticed that if I leave the battery pulled into the car over night, the battery is dead the next morning. Anyone else having this issue? I usualy unplug it over night as habit from my lipos from ym other cars, I just noticed it from when I forgot to unplug it once the otherday.

The battery will drain if you leave it plugged in, even if its not on. Heck unless its a lipo it will drain alittle overnight plugged in or not. Mine will dump 40-50 mah just sitting there unplugged for 24 hrs.
